Caravan Holidays For Affordable Fun

By: Michiel Van Kets Home | Automotive | Automotive-Accessories


Organizing the annual family holiday isn't easy, particularly if you have to watch what you're spending, and grandma has decided to come along for the trip! Caravanning is a popular activity with families and a great opportunity to have all the comforts of home around you whilst exploring a new and different environment.

One simple way to please everyone is to book a place in a caravan park, these days they are akin to luxury destinations with first class facilities and landscaped surroundings, most also have entertainment on site with bars and restaurants. Located in some of the most beautiful places in the country the kids can run around as much as they like and grandma can sit in her deckchair and enjoy the fresh air. Mostly they are pet friendly too!

At a park you can either bring your own vehicle or hire one for the duration, investing in one of your own means you can set it up as a miniature version of home with the families much-loved books, toys and other important belongings on board, a TV for when the kids are bored, cooking facilities so you can rustle up all the family favourites and everyone gets their own beds. The only difference is that you wake up in the morning and find yourself surrounded by the beautiful countryside or balmy coast.

Both kids and adults are catered for in a caravan park and you'll find lots to keep everyone busy from heated pools, including paddling pools for the younger ones, playgrounds, and mini-golf to walking and biking trails. There are parks all over the country you just have to decide how far you're prepared to travel, families tend to spend more time together and there's loads of opportunity for some serious family bonding. The other people staying are likely to have children too and be like-minded so making new friends is always on the cards.

If your family is large then this kind of holiday can be a much cheaper option than going abroad or even taking a break in your own country as you have the transport and accommodation all in one. They offer flexibility and freedom as you can come and go as you please and visit as many places as you want with the adventure of discovering new regions and areas.

Caravans these days have all the latest mod cons included, fully equipped kitchens with ovens, fridges and freezers, toilet facilities and hot showers, comfortable beds, TVs and DVD's, really you're lacking for nothing.
